Common Building Demolition Service Jobs
Residential building demolition - removal of entire structures to clear space for new construction or renovations.
Interior demolition - tearing down interior walls, fixtures, and finishes to prepare for remodeling projects.
Commercial demolition - dismantling commercial buildings or sections to accommodate business expansions or updates.
Selective demolition - carefully removing specific parts of a structure while preserving the rest.
Foundation demolition - breaking down old or damaged foundations to enable new construction or repairs.
Unsafe structure removal - removing buildings or parts of buildings that pose safety hazards to the property.
Building Demolition Service Questions
What types of structures are demolished? The service covers residential buildings, garages, sheds, and small commercial structures in Pearland and nearby areas.
Is the demolition process disruptive? The process is managed to minimize noise and debris, focusing on safety and efficiency for property owners.
What preparations are needed before demolition? Property owners should clear the area of personal belongings and ensure access to the structure for equipment.
Are permits required for demolition projects? Local regulations typically require permits, and the service provider can assist with the necessary documentation.
